Abstract

The utility model relates to a domestic ozone solution sterilizing device, which is the improvement on a domestic ozone sterilizing device and integrating the functions of washing, disinfection, residual pesticide decomposition, etc. The utility model comprises a disinfection container, an ozonizer, an ozone sweep gas eliminator, a compressor, a pressure sensor, an ultrasonic generator and a control circuit.

Description

Domestic ozone solution sterilizing device
The present invention is the improvement to the domestic ozone decontaminating apparatus.
Ozone has stronger oxidability, and utilizing it is the air freshener of disinfectant, public place, existing long history.Its sterilizing ability is more much better than than chlorine etc.In recent years, the electronic sterilization kitchen cabinet that utilizes ozone to carry out disinfection that the domestic and international market occurs with its good Disinfection Effect, can not bring the advantage of secondary pollution to environment, has won general praise.The domestic ozone disinfection cupboard generally is suitable for depositing bowl, the chopsticks of washes clean, utilizes ozone to fill the air diffusion in kitchen cabinet and carries out disinfection.Usually, ozone is the diffusivity diffusion in air, reach germ-resistant purpose, generally need reach 4~6 milligrams/cubic metre concentration, and need more than more than 10 minute, the electronic sterilization kitchen cabinet can not sterilize to fruit, vegetable, can not remove washing to the residual pesticide of fruit, vegetable surface.If ozone is fed in the water, make the ozone solution that concentration is 1~2 mg/litre water, then can kill the antibacterial on bowls and chopsticks, tea set surface at 3-5 minute, the antibacterial of oxidation at short notice, decomposition, washing fruit, vegetable surface and residual pesticide.
The objective of the invention is to design a domestic ozone solution disinfection device that integrates functions such as washing, sterilization and decomposition residual pesticide.
Embodiments of the present invention are: design a special container, make ozone become ozone solution and wash, sterilize, decompose residual pesticide etc. by container and the liquid that is partially soluble in the container.

Below domestic ozone solution disinfection device of the present invention is described in detail.
This device comprises the container 1 that has lid, and this container has an import 2 to be connected with ozonator 4 by pipeline 3, has an outlet 5 to be connected with ozone tail gas canceller 7 by pipeline 6.This ozonator can be a pressure vessel of storing ozone, can also charge into micro-noble gas discharge by vacuum tube and produce ozone, perhaps produces ozone by the plate electrode discharge, can produce ozone by electrochemical process in addition.This ozone tail gas canceller is heating pottery or a titanium metal net or an active carbon.The bottom of this container is a micropore ceramics 8.Bottom at this container also can be provided with a pressure transducer 9.Can comprise also in the above-mentioned device that a driving air and ozone pass the compressor 10 of container import and outlet, and the supersonic generator 11 that plays cleaning function.
1. circulating ozone solution decontaminating apparatus.Toward the disinfecting container clean clear water of packing into, and need sterilizing objects, for example bowls and chopsticks, fruit, vegetable etc. by pressure transducer, have been determined the working time of ozonator, to produce suitable ozone amount.Shut the seal cover of disinfecting container, at this moment, air is in full closeding state in the disinfecting container.The power supply of conducting air compressor and ozonator and supersonic generator, air begins to circulate under the driving of compressor, when air passes through ozonator, the partial oxygen cyclostrophic becomes ozone, mixed gas ozoniferous is compressed into into disinfecting container and water mixed, in order to increase liquid---the contact area gas of gas passes through micropore ceramics earlier, become minute bubbles, because the dissolubility of ozone is bigger than air, part ozone is absorbed by water, after remaining mixed gas breaks away from liquid surface, driven by compressor again and reenter ozonator, make partial oxygen change ozone into again, like this, gas in the disinfector constantly circulates, until producing enough ozone.Here, ultrasound wave in the disinfector synchronously sends ultrasound wave, ultrasound wave can have growth the organic suspension thing of microorganism to be broken up by the bonded form of bulk, helping ozone carries out oxidation to microorganism and kills, action of ultrasonic waves also helps destroying the attaching ability of the residual pesticide of fruit, vegetable surface, strengthen the transmission capacity of ozone in water, improve the Disinfection Effect of ozone.After ozonator produces enough ozone, control circuit cuts off the power supply of ozonator automatically, relay is connected the power supply of the heating pottery on the ozone tail gas canceller automatically, the heating pottery is warming up to rapidly about 270 ℃-300 ℃, because air compressor works on, the air of disinfector inside constantly circulates, mixed gas is by the heating pottery, ozone decomposes rapidly, through certain hour, after the ozone in the disinfector decomposes fully, the power supply Close All, open seal cover, take out through the disinfectant bowls and chopsticks fruit, vegetable.
2. open ozone solution decontaminating apparatus.Its basic structure and circulating ozone solution decontaminating apparatus are similar.Open and circulating comparison, its shortcoming are that air compressor need consume bigger power because compressor constantly produces negative pressure in disinfector.Its advantage is, the tail gas cancellation element can adopt plurality of raw materials and method thoroughly to remove ozone in the tail gas, for example uses the titanium metal net catalytic decomposition, absorbs with activated carbon filtration, with the decomposition of heating ceramic high temperature etc.
Domestic ozone solution disinfection device of the present invention has solved the problems such as decomposition of the washing in the family daily life, sterilization, fruit and vegetable surfaces residual pesticide comparatively ideally.
